Mauna Kea is 13,804 feet above sea level as measured by LiDar, the most accurate means of surveying height. Some maps have it at 13,796 or 13,803 feet, slightly off the LiDar measurement.

Mauna Kea and Mauna Loa, slumbering volcanoes on the Big Island, are the highest points at over 13,000 feet. Given the elevation, sufficient snow covers the summits at least once each winter.
